Quick answer

Out of Sight is a registered charity (number 1178097) on the Charity Commission for England and Wales register, so it is a legitimate, regulator-overseen organisation. It is registered for: general charitable purposes; disability; the prevention or relief of poverty. Its latest reported income was £114,514 (year ending 2025-03-31). ## What does Out of Sight do?

To relieve the charitable needs of children living in North Tyneside, aged up to 18 years (with discretion up to 25 years) who are registered blind or visually impaired, their parents, carers and siblings, by primarily but not exclusively providing support, events, advice, and short-break holidays. To provide support as the trustees see fit, to other disadvantaged members of the community.
